Oracle數據庫是目前使用最為廣泛的數據庫之一,它的可靠性和性能一直備受市場的歡迎。然而,在用戶使用過程中,可能會遇到數據丟失等情況。為此,Oracle提供了Autobackup功能,以保護用戶的數據。
Oracle的Autobackup是指在數據庫備份或恢復時,自動備份和恢復控制文件和參數文件,以及其他必要的文件。Autobackup可以幫助用戶更好地管理數據庫,提高備份效率,并在數據丟失時提供快速恢復。
通過Autobackup可以輕松恢復控制文件和參數文件,還可以恢復其他必要的文件,如密碼文件、跟蹤文件以及歸檔日志等。假設在數據庫損壞的情況下,如果沒有備份文件,用戶可能需要花費大量的時間來修復問題,而這將會帶來很大的數據損失。有了Autobackup,用戶可以快速地打開數據庫并避免數據損失。
當然,Autobackup也可以幫助用戶提高備份效率。在用戶需要進行備份時,Autobackup可以自動創建備份文件的副本,并在后續備份時重復使用這些文件。這樣的話,備份文件只需要存儲一次,就可以多次重復使用,節約磁盤空間的同時也提高了備份效率。
下面是一個Autobackup備份文件的示例:
-rw-r----- 1 oracle oinstall 1343488 Feb 9 11:22 o1_mf_s_926966460_ghw3zdjw_.bkp
Autobackup創建的備份文件存儲在一個獨立的目錄中,通常是$ORACLE_BASE/flash_recovery_area。如果需要修改存儲路徑,可以通過以下命令來修改:
RMAN>CONFIGURE CONTROLFILE AUTOBACKUP FORMAT FOR DEVICE TYPE disk TO '<format>';
這樣一來,在備份時,Autobackup就會將備份文件存儲在自己指定的路徑下。
總之,Oracle Autobackup對于保護數據庫以及提高備份效率,都有著重要的意義。對于用戶來說,一定要認真對待備份工作,并定期檢查備份文件的完整性,以確保數據的安全。